Mint Tea Mimosa is a refreshing fusion beverage that combines the lightness of mint tea with the sparkling zest of champagne or prosecco. Originating as an innovative twist on the classic mimosa, this drink draws inspiration from Mediterranean and Middle Eastern cuisines, where mint tea is highly cherished for its soothing and digestive properties. The base typically consists of freshly brewed mint tea, sometimes sweetened with a touch of honey, paired with the effervescence of sparkling wine. This drink offers a low-caffeine option compared to coffee-based cocktails, making it a lighter choice for brunches or celebrations. Fresh mint introduces antioxidants and a cooling flavor, while the sparkling wine adds calories and alcohol content, which should be consumed in moderation. The result is a vibrant and aromatic beverage that balances wellness with indulgence.
